What are quick crossword puzzles?
Quick crossword puzzles feature smaller grids and straightforward definitional clues without cryptic wordplay. They are designed to be solved in a short sitting, typically 5 to 15 minutes, making them ideal for daily brain exercise.
How are quick crosswords different from mini crosswords?
Quick crosswords use medium-sized grids with straightforward clues focused on direct definitions, while mini crosswords use very small grids (5x5 or 7x7). Quick crosswords offer slightly more depth and variety while still being faster than classic-sized puzzles.
Are quick crosswords good for beginners?
Quick crosswords are excellent for beginners because they use clear, direct clues without complex wordplay. The moderate grid size provides enough challenge to be engaging without being overwhelming, building confidence for tackling larger puzzles.
